Stillwater Police Department Records

Police records in Stillwater, Oklahoma may include arrest records, incident and offense reports, traffic accident reports, call logs, booking information, citations, and related law enforcement records. Stillwater has its own municipal police department, and the Payne County Sheriff’s Office also maintains records for county-level law enforcement, jail, and booking activity. Oklahoma State University Police may hold records for incidents on campus. Members of the public may request records, subject to Oklahoma public records law and agency procedures. Access depends on whether the record exists, whether it is maintained by the agency contacted, and whether release is limited by privacy rules, protected personal information, juvenile status, court orders, or an active investigation.

How to Request Police Records in Stillwater

To request police records in Stillwater, contact the Stillwater Police Department for city incidents, the Payne County Sheriff’s Office for county or jail records, or Oklahoma State University Police for campus incidents. Requests may typically be submitted in person, by phone, by mail, by email, or through an agency records request form or online portal if available. Provide the incident date, report number if known, location, names of involved persons, and the type of report requested, such as an accident report or incident report. Agencies may charge fees for copies, printed pages, certified copies, recordings, or digital media, and payment may be required before release. Oklahoma public records law generally requires agencies to provide prompt, reasonable access, but response time can vary based on record age, volume, review needs, and staff availability. The agency may contact the requester by phone, email, or mail if more details are needed. Some records may be redacted, delayed, or denied, especially those involving open investigations, juveniles, protected personal information, or court restrictions, which is normal under Oklahoma public records law.

FAQs

What is included in a police record from Stillwater?

A police record may include an incident report, arrest information, traffic accident report, citation, call-for-service details, booking information, or related notes maintained by the Stillwater Police Department, Payne County Sheriff’s Office, or another responsible agency.

Are police records in Oklahoma public?

Many police records are available to the public under the Oklahoma Open Records Act, but access is not unlimited. Records may be withheld or redacted when they involve active investigations, juveniles, protected personal details, sealed records, or court-ordered restrictions.

How long does it take to get a police report in Stillwater?

Timeframes vary by agency and record type. Simple report requests may be processed relatively quickly, while older records, large requests, recordings, or reports requiring legal review can take longer. Agencies may ask for clarification before processing.
